Chili Garlic Glazed Chicken with Spicy Aioli
Created by Jenn's Food Journey
- Serves 2 -
Printable Recipe 
Ingredients:
2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
salt and pepper
1 Tablespoon melted butter, slightly cooled
3 Tablespoons chili garlic Cholula hot sauce
1/2 teaspoon lime juice
1/2 teaspoon honey
For the Spicy Aioli -
1/4 cup light mayonnaise
1 Tablespoon lemon juice
2-3 Tablespoons chili garlic Cholula hot sauce
1/4 teaspoon dried oregano
1/4 teaspoon kosher salt
1/8 teaspoon white pepper
1/8 teaspoon garlic powder

Directions:
Rinse chicken breasts and pat dry.  Season both sides of each piece of chicken with salt and pepper.  Mix butter, 3 tablespoons chili garlic Cholula, lime juice, and honey together in a small bowl.  Place chicken in shallow dish or resealable bag and spoon sauce mixture over it.  Cover/seal and place in refrigerator for 2 hours.

Meanwhile, in a small bowl, mix together all ingredients for the spicy aioli until well combined.  Cover and place in refrigerator until ready to use.

Preheat grill to 375 degrees F.  Oil the grill grates.  Remove chicken from marinade and place directly over the fire.  Cover and grill for 6-10 minutes per side or until the chicken is cooked through (160-165F).  Let rest 5 minutes after taking off grill.  Serve with Spicy Aioli.  Enjoy!
